Skip to content

Order Execution Time

Order execution time is the duration it takes for a trade order to be completed from the moment it is placed until it is fulfilled. In other words, it’s the time it takes for your trading action to turn from a mere instruction to an actualized trade in the market.

Important thing is the priority of their orders. Placing an order as quickly as possible, to get to the front of the queue, is paramount.

- Ryan Phillips

How to Calculate Order Execution Time?

To calculate order execution time, you can follow a straightforward process:

  • Note the Timestamp of Order Placement : Record the exact time when you place the order.
  • Note the Timestamp of Order Fulfillment : Record the exact time when the order is executed.
  • Subtract the Placement Time from Fulfillment Time : The difference between these two timestamps gives you the order execution time.
⚠️

Monitor Latency: Use low-latency trading platforms and maintain a fast internet connection.


The Importance of Order Execution Time in Trading

Order execution time is important in trading because it directly impacts the price at which trades are filled, especially in fast-moving markets. Delays in execution can lead to Slippage, where trades are filled at less favorable prices, reducing potential profits or increasing losses. For strategies like scalping or day trading, where small price movements matter, timely execution is essential to maintain profitability. Efficient execution also ensures alignment with your trading plan, helping you manage risk effectively.

📅

Timing Matters: Avoid placing large orders during illiquid periods, such as pre-market or after-hours sessions, to minimize execution delays.


Market Order vs. Limit Order

A common decision traders face is whether to use a market order or a limit order.

Market Order is executed immediately at the current market price. It guarantees execution but not the price. While Limit Order is executed at a specified price or better. It guarantees the price but not the execution.

Let’s consider a stock currently trading at $50. A trader wants to buy 100 shares.

Market Order Execution

MetricValue

Current Market Price

$50

Order Type

Market Order

Shares to Buy

100

Execution Price

$50

Total Cost

$50 * 100 = $5000

Limit Order Execution

MetricValue

Current Market Price

$50

Order Type

Limit Order

Limit Price

$49.50

Shares to Buy

100

Execution Condition

Price must drop to $49.50 or lower for order to execute

Potential Total Cost

$49.50 * 100 = $4950

Analysis: Market orders are ideal for traders who prioritize immediate execution, as seen in the example where 100 shares are bought instantly at $50 for a total cost of $5,000. However, limit orders provide more control over the price but risk non-execution; in this scenario, the trader sets a limit price of $49.50, reducing the potential cost to $4,950 if the market meets the condition. This decision hinges on whether the trader values speed over price precision. Balancing these factors is key to aligning order types with specific trading goals and market conditions.

🔍

Monitor Market Conditions: High volatility or low liquidity can significantly impact order execution time. Plan your trades accordingly.


Combining Order Execution Time with Other Tools

To gain deeper insights, traders often combine order execution time with other analytical tools:

  • Latency Analysis: Measures the delay between the trader’s action and the market’s response. Lower latency can improve execution times.
  • Order Book Analysis: Observes the buy and sell orders in the market, helping to predict price movements and understand market depth.
  • Volume indicators: High trading volumes can indicate strong interest and better liquidity, often resulting in faster execution times.
  • Algorithmic Trading: Uses pre-programmed instructions to execute trades at optimal speeds, minimizing human delay.

Key Points

  • Execution Speed: Order execution time measures how quickly a trade is completed after being placed, impacting the efficiency and profitability of trading strategies.
  • Market Conditions Dependence: High volatility or low liquidity can increase execution times, leading to delays or unfavorable pricing.
  • Technology Influence: Advanced trading platforms, direct market access (DMA), and low-latency networks significantly improve execution times.
  • Order Type Impact: Market orders are typically executed faster than limit or stop orders, but they may result in Slippage, particularly in volatile markets.
  • Importance for High-Frequency Trading: Quick execution times are critical for high-frequency and short-term trading strategies, where delays can erode profitability.
  • Broker Performance: Execution times vary by broker, with top-tier brokers generally offering faster and more consistent trade execution.
  • Impact on Costs: Longer execution times increase the likelihood of price changes, potentially resulting in Slippage and higher trading costs.
  • Monitoring and Optimization: Regularly track execution times and evaluate broker performance to ensure alignment with trading needs.
  • Order Size and Market Impact: Larger orders may take longer to execute, especially in low-liquidity markets, due to the need to fill orders at multiple price levels.
  • Real-Time Adjustments: Optimize order types, sizes, and timing during live trading to minimize delays and improve overall execution efficiency.

Conclusion

Order execution time is important factor in trading, as it determines how quickly an order is filled after being placed. Faster execution times are essential in volatile markets, where prices can change rapidly, impacting profitability. Factors such as broker technology, market liquidity, and order type influence execution speed. Traders should prioritize brokers with efficient execution systems and align their strategies with the expected execution times to minimize Slippage and optimize results.